Attraction Tours in Cairns: A Comprehensive Guide
๐๏ธ Overview: Cairns, a tropical city nestled in Far North Queensland, Australia, is renowned for its stunning natural beauty and diverse attractions. To make the most of your visit, consider embarking on some attraction tours that showcase the region’s wonders.
๐ณ Rainforest Tours: Explore the ancient Daintree Rainforest,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, through guided day tours or overnight stays. Marvel at the unique flora and fauna found nowhere else on Earth. Don’t miss the breathtaking views from Cape Tribulation or the enchanting Mossman Gorge.
๐๏ธ Great Barrier Reef Tours: The Great Barrier Reef is a must-see for any visitor to Cairns. Choose from half-day, full-day, or liveaboard tours to experience the world’s largest coral reef system. Snorkel and dive among vibrant corals and an array of marine life.
๐จ Koala & Wildlife Tours: Get up close with some of Australia’s most iconic wildlife on a koala and wildlife tour. Visit Kuranda Rainforest, the Wildlife Habitat Port Douglas, or Hartley’s Crocodile Adventures to interact with koalas, kangaroos, crocodiles, and more.
๐ Helicopter & Scenic Flights: For an unforgettable perspective of Cairns and its surrounds, take a helicopter or scenic flight tour. Soar over the Great Barrier Reef, explore the Atherton Tablelands, or fly above the lush Daintree Rainforest for a bird’s-eye view of this stunning region.
๐ Snorkel & Dive Tours: If you prefer to venture beneath the surface, consider snorkeling and diving tours that explore the Great Barrier Reef’s pristine waters. Choose from beginner to advanced dive sites, or opt for a snorkeling tour suitable for all ages and abilities.
๐ณ River & Beach Tours: Enjoy a relaxing day out on a river or beach tour. Cruise down the Trinity River, swim at beautiful beaches like Palm Cove and Yorkeys Knob, or take a sunset cruise to enjoy the tropical evening.
๐ก Tips:
- Book tours well in advance during peak season (June - August) to secure your preferred date and time.
- Wear appropriate clothing and footwear for each tour, as some attractions require sturdy shoes or waterproof attire.
- Bring sunscreen, a hat, and insect repellent to protect yourself from the tropical climate.
- Respect local wildlife and follow all guidelines provided by your tour operator.
